Publicitate
În ultimii zece ani, oamenii au început cu adevărat confundați „UNIX” cu „Linux” Unix vs. Linux: Diferențele dintre și de ce conteazăÎnainte de crearea Linux, lumea informatică era dominată de Unix. Care este diferența dintre Linux și Unix? Citeste mai mult ca și cum ar fi practic același lucru - dar acest lucru nu este adevărat. Este o zonă întunecată de călcat, dar distincția revine practic la definirea termenilor.
UNIX are rădăcini până în anii '60, dar numele nu s-a manifestat până în anii '70 odată cu nașterea unui proiect numit Unics. În următoarele câteva decenii, UNIX a sfârșit împărțindu-se în mai multe ramuri diferite, fiecare cu răsucirea lor unică.
Linux a fost nu una dintre acele ramuri.
De fapt, Linux a fost născut ca alternativă la UNIX Originea pinguinilor: Istoria Linux [Istoric Geek]Practic nu există unde să te duci fără să fii în contact cu Linux - alimentează totul, de la computere obișnuite, până la cele mai puternice servere până la dispozitivele noastre mobile portabile. Majoritatea oamenilor care nu sunt tehnici ... Citeste mai mult
cu scopul de a fi compatibili UNIX, ceea ce explică de ce cele două au o mulțime de asemănări și de ce sunt deseori confruntate. În acest sens, Linux este un sistem de operare de tip UNIX, nu unul bazat pe UNIX.Cu alte cuvinte, Linux a fost influențat de UNIX, dar sistemele UNIX nu au nicio legătură cu Linux. Cu acest lucru, iată câteva dintre cele mai importante sisteme UNIX care există și astăzi și despre care merită să le cunoaștem.
BSD
Distribuția software Berkeley, cunoscută în mod obișnuit ca BSD, a fost un derivat al UNIX care a fost lansat în 1977 și a încetat dezvoltarea în 1995. La începutul său, BSD deținea de fapt același cod ca UNIX la acea vreme, ceea ce o făcea o adevărată ramură a UNIX.
Deși BSD-ul inițial nu mai există, aceasta a generat o mulțime de alți descendenți - numiți „variante” - multe dintre ele fiind dezvoltate activ ca proiecte open source Ce este software-ul Open Source? [FaceUseOf Explică]„Sursă deschisă” este un termen care se aruncă foarte mult în aceste zile. Poate știți că anumite lucruri sunt open source, cum ar fi Linux și Android, dar știți ce presupune? Ce este deschis ... Citeste mai mult .
Cea mai populară variantă este FreeBSD, care este un sistem de operare cu scop general, care este completat de caracteristici (spre deosebire de Linux, care este doar un nucleu). Aceasta înseamnă că sistemul FreeBSD include kernel, drivere, utilități și documentație.
Instalațiile implicite ale FreeBSD nu au o interfață grafică, dar este suficient de ușor să instalați unul dintre cele mai populare medii desktop care sunt acceptate în afara cazului: GNOME, KDE sau Xfce.
A treia variantă cea mai populară este NetBSD, care se concentrează mai mult pe un design curat și portabilitate ușoară în arhitecturile computerului, ceea ce înseamnă că ar trebui să funcționeze fără să se pună pe aproape orice mașină.
În mare parte, NetBSD este utilizat în principal ca bază pentru servere la scară largă și sisteme încorporate, mai degrabă decât pentru uz personal.
Unul dintre descendenții NetBSD, numit OpenBSD, și-a depășit de fapt părinții în popularitate, devenind a doua variantă BSD cea mai utilizată după FreeBSD.
Obiectivul principal al OpenBSD este pus pe codul transparent și documentația urmată de securitate. Din această cauză, OpenBSD este un sistem de operare popular în industria de securitate. Chiar și așa, OpenBSD acceptă și medii desktop și programe comune open source Cel mai bun software și aplicații LinuxIndiferent dacă sunteți nou pentru Linux sau sunteți un utilizator experimentat, aici sunt cele mai bune programe și aplicații Linux pe care ar trebui să le utilizați astăzi. Citeste mai mult , făcându-l bun și pentru uz personal.
Toate aceste variante sunt autorizate în baza licență BSD sursă deschisă Licențe software open source: Ce ar trebui să folosiți?Știați că nu toate licențele open source sunt aceleași? Citeste mai mult , care este una dintre cele mai permisive licențe software disponibile. Puteți face aproape orice doriți cu aceste sisteme de operare.
Solaris
În 1983, a fost lansată o variantă a BSD numită SunOS. Dezvoltat de Sun Microsystems - cunoscut și ca pionierii din spatele platformei Java - SunOS a fost proiectat pentru a fi mai mult o stație de lucru și un computer server decât un desktop personal.
Dar apoi în 1992, au scos SunOS-ul bazat pe BSD și au început din nou să folosească o versiune mai modernă (la vremea respectivă) a UNIX. Această versiune a fost numită Solaris, care există și astăzi sub numele Oracle Solaris (deoarece Sun Microsystems a fost achiziționat de Oracle în 2010).
În mare parte din istoria sa, Solaris a fost un proiect proprietar închis, chiar dacă de multe ori Sun soluții integrate open source în sistem (cum ar fi OpenWindows, și mai târziu, Desktop comun Mediu inconjurator).
Dar în 2005, totul s-a schimbat atunci când Sun a lansat baza de date Solaris sub licența aprobată de Inițiativa sursă deschisă. Această variantă, bazată pe Solaris 10, a devenit cunoscută ca OpenSolaris.
Din păcate, când Sun a fost achiziționat de Oracle, proiectul oficial OpenSolaris a fost închis. Acest lucru a determinat comunitatea dezvoltatorilor să continue dezvoltarea pe cont propriu, rezultând o furculiță numită OpenIndiana bazat pe un nou nucleu numit illumos.
OpenIndiana este continuarea spirituală a OpenSolarisului acum defunct. Există mai multe alte instrumente derivate OpenSolaris și toate se bazează pe nucleul illuminos (doar cum ar fi modul în care toate distribuțiile Linux se bazează pe nucleul Linux), dar niciuna nu este la fel de demn de remarcat OpenIndiana.
Însă la sfârșitul zilei, dacă nu lucrați într-un mediu de servere la scară largă și mainframe, probabil că nu va trebui să vă ocupați niciodată cu Solaris sau cu oricare dintre rudele sale.
OS X
Un număr surprinzător de oameni nu își dau seama că sistemele Mac moderne provin dintr-o bază UNIX. Până la Mac OS 9, sistemul de operare Apple a fost construit și dezvoltat în interior, dar au redimensionat totul în 2001 odată cu lansarea Mac OS X (care a fost rebrandat mai târziu ca OS X în 2012).
Când Apple a achiziționat NeXT, Inc. în 1997, au achiziționat și sistemul de operare NeXTSTEP, care însuși a derivat dintr-o versiune timpurie a BSD. Aceasta înseamnă că Mac-urile moderne au mai multe pretenții asupra unei linii UNIX decât chiar și sistemele Linux Mac OS X Yosemite, din perspectiva unui utilizator LinuxMac OS X este folosit ca poster pentru o interfață curată și elegantă. În calitate de scriitor Linux, este de datoria mea să fac comparații între distrofii Linux, dar și împotriva concurenței. Citeste mai mult !
Înainte de OS X, fiecare versiune a sistemului de operare Apple a fost reflectată în nume (de ex. Mac OS 9, Mac OS 8, etc.). Acum, toate versiunile sistemului de operare bazat pe UNIX din 2001 au fost „Versiunea 10”, fiecare versiune majoră primind un nume de cod, precum „Yosemite” (care este tehnic versiunea 10.10).
După cum se dovedește, trecerea la UNIX s-a dovedit a fi reușită pentru Apple atunci când considerați că OS X a devenit în cele din urmă baza iOS sistem de operare care alimentează acum iPhone-uri, iPad-uri și televizoare Apple. Este certabil că Apple nu ar fi chiar pe hartă dacă nu ar fi fost UNIX.
Alte sisteme de operare similare UNIX
Pe lângă cele trei mari nume de mai sus, există câteva alte exemple notabile de sisteme UNIX care nu sunt Linux, demne de menționat.
IBM dezvoltă un sistem de operare numit AIX, care este utilizat mai ales pe mainframe-uri și PowerPC-uri IBM. Hewlett-Packard susține HP-UX, care este utilizat pe linia de stații de lucru și sisteme de server HP 9000. Și atunci există Minix, un sistem de operare cu microkernel, care este folosit în cea mai mare parte în scopuri educaționale.
Linia de jos? UNIX este mult mai răspândit și mai influent decât ai putea crede. Lumea ar fi într-adevăr diferit dacă UNIX nu ar fi adulat scena.
Ce sisteme similare UNIX am ratat? Acest lucru a ajutat la clarificarea care este UNIX? Aveți întrebări la care nu am răspuns? Distribuie cu noi în comentariile de mai jos!
Joel Lee are un B.S. în informatică și peste șase ani de experiență profesională în scriere. Este redactor șef pentru MakeUseOf.